The 6th House is usually described as just ‘enemies’ or ‘disease,’ but the structural reality is about the mechanism of service and the management of life’s friction. It is an Upachaya and a Dusthana house, meaning its strength grows through the effort of solving problems. In the mechanism of the chart, the 6th house is where the intellect (Budha) is applied to the practical requirements of health, debt, and routine.

The house sequence logic for the 6th house revolves around refinement. It is the house of critical analysis. During the Mahadasha of the 6th lord, the native undergoes a high-density activation of their problem-solving ability. This isn’t just about ‘getting sick’; it’s a structural period where the native’s relationship with the obstacles of life is defined. If the 6th lord is strong, the native masters their environment through meticulous effort. If weak, the same mechanism creates a paralyzed intellect that gets lost in the details of the friction, preventing any structural progress.

In the Navamsa (D9), the strength of the 6th lord determines if the native can actually transcend their challenges. A Vargottama 6th lord is a powerful confirmator of a mind that can fix almost anything. Ultimately, the 6th house is about the responsibility of the artisan. Success isn’t about ‘suffering’ in the pop-astrology sense; it’s about the strategic use of service to refine the world and the self, making the mechanism of daily effort illuminate the lived experience.
